Job Analysis


A detailed examination of a specific role is the foundation for effective human resource management. It consists of a systematic process of gathering information about a particular position. This includes understanding the duties performed, the skills required, and the working conditions in which the role is executed.



  • The objectives of a job analysis are multifaceted. It aims to outline the essential aspects of a role, pinpoint required credentials, and guide for various HR processes.

  • Job analysis plays a essential role in hiring. By providing a clear understanding of role expectations, it enables organizations to attract qualified candidates.

  • Furthermore, job analysis enables the design of effective educational initiatives. By identifying knowledge and skill gaps, it enables organizations to resolve these gaps through targeted development efforts.

A Completed Job Analysis Example



Let's consider the position of a Business Development Manager. A completed job analysis for this role would meticulously outline the tasks, duties, responsibilities, and required skills. It might indicate that key responsibilities include generating leads, presenting products or services, closing deals, and building strong customer relationships. The analysis would also highlight essential skills such as communication, persuasion, problem-solving, and time management. A well-structured job analysis provides a roadmap for recruitment, training, performance evaluation, and career development within the organization.

Execute a In-Depth Job Analysis for Optimal HR Practices



A job analysis is the foundational element of any robust human resources strategy. It involves a meticulous examination of a particular role within your organization, encompassing its duties, responsibilities, required skills, and the work environment itself. To conduct a thorough job analysis, you should first by identifying the specific job in question and outlining its purpose within the broader organizational framework. Next, delve into the day-to-day tasks performed, noting both routine activities and less frequent responsibilities. Collaborate with current employees holding the position to gain firsthand insight into their experiences and challenges. Additionally, incorporate observational techniques by shadowing employees or reviewing existing documentation such as job descriptions, performance evaluations, and training materials. Once you have gathered this valuable information, synthesize it into a comprehensive report that clearly articulates the key elements of the job. This document will serve as a roadmap for future HR initiatives, including recruitment, performance management, compensation, and employee development.
